Chimney Construction in Cleveland, OH

Chimney construction services encompass the design and building of new chimneys or the complete overhaul of existing ones to ensure safety,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. These projects often include installing traditional masonry chimneys, modern prefabricated systems, or custom designs tailored to the architectural style of a property. Homeowners typically seek these services when adding a fireplace to a new home, replacing an outdated chimney, or constructing a chimney for a specific heating appliance. It is important for property owners to understand the scope of the project, including the materials used, the structural requirements, and any local building codes that may influence the design and construction process.

Before requesting chimney construction services,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the fireplace or stove, the type of fuel it will burn, and the overall compatibility with the existing structure. Additionally, understanding the potential impact on property aesthetics and the importance of proper ventilation and clearance is essential.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ets safety standards and aligns with the homeowner’s expectations. Common Chimney Construction Jobs

Chimney Repair - fixes cracks, leaks, and structural issues to ensure safe operation.

Chimney Rebuilding - restores damaged or deteriorated chimneys to meet safety standards.

Chimney Relining - installs new liners to improve safety and efficiency of the chimney system.

Chimney Cap Installation - prevents debris, animals, and water from entering the chimney.

Chimney Cleaning - removes creosote buildup and obstructions for optimal performance.

Chimney Inspection - assesses the condition of the chimney to identify potential problems early.

Chimney Construction Questions

What types of chimneys are commonly built? Common chimney types include masonry, metal, and prefab units, each suited for different heating systems and property styles.

What materials are used in chimney construction? Typical materials include brick, stone, metal, and concrete, selected based on durability and the property's requirements.

What should homeowners consider before building a chimney? It's important to evaluate the property's structure, venting needs, and local building codes to ensure proper installation.

Can new chimneys be integrated with existing fireplaces? Yes, new chimneys can be designed to work with existing fireplaces or heating appliances for efficient operation.
